Description

Ben Bailey Homes presents The Penrose.

A newly-designed four-bedroom detached home with integral garage.

This lovely property features a stylish open-plan kitchen/dining/living space, complete with bifold doors leading to the garden. A generous lounge is perfect for the whole family, with cloaks and ample storage completing the ground floor accommodation.

The first floor comprises four double bedrooms, with the master including a spacious en-suite and fabulous area for storage running the length of the room. A light-filled study area on the landing, ideal for home working, completes this modern family home.
